Abstract

NaSr 2CrF 8 is monoclinic (space group P2 1 c ) with a = 7.7388(6) Å, b = 6.2756(5) Å, c = 14.827(2) Å, β = 112.03(1)°, and Z = 4. The structure was solved from single crystal data using 2341 independent reflections ( R = 0.040, R w = 0.043). Chromium ions are in octahedral sites while two strontiums and one sodium atoms are respectively, in eight-, nine-, and sixfold coordination. The structure is characterized by isolated [CrF 6] 3− octahedra between which sodium and strontium atoms and two independent fluorine ions are located. Cationic tetrahedra (3Sr 2+ + Na +) around independent fluorine ions form double chains, running in the [010] direction, with formula [F 2NaSr 2] 3 n+ n . Structural correlations with CsCu 2Cl 3 are given.
